Job Title
Leadership Position - Patient Care Manager (Director of Nursing)
Current RN License in the State of Georgia Required
The most interesting and exciting things you get to do in this position is: serving patients and families with an interdisciplinary approach, serve your community, build rapport with other healthcare providers, educate, help your team work through dynamic situations and serve people at one of the most critical and sacred moments in life. We are looking for a Registered Nurse who will be responsible for implementation, delivery, coordination, organization, and supervision of the hospice team.
